OGLplus
(0.59.0)
a C++ wrapper for rendering APIs
Here is a list of all documented class members with links to the class documentation for each member:
- i -
id() :
eagine::application::input_slot
,
eagine::msgbus::remote_host
,
eagine::msgbus::remote_instance
,
eagine::msgbus::remote_node
id_tuple() :
eagine::message_id
idle_update() :
eagine::application::orbiting_camera
idx_type :
eagine::shapes::draw_operation
image_1d :
eagine::oglp::basic_gl_constants< ApiTraits >
image_1d_array :
eagine::oglp::basic_gl_constants< ApiTraits >
image_2d :
eagine::oglp::basic_gl_constants< ApiTraits >
image_2d_array :
eagine::oglp::basic_gl_constants< ApiTraits >
image_2d_multisample :
eagine::oglp::basic_gl_constants< ApiTraits >
image_2d_multisample_array :
eagine::oglp::basic_gl_constants< ApiTraits >
image_2d_rect :
eagine::oglp::basic_gl_constants< ApiTraits >
image_3d :
eagine::oglp::basic_gl_constants< ApiTraits >
image_buffer :
eagine::oglp::basic_gl_constants< ApiTraits >
image_class_10_10_10_2 :
eagine::oglp::basic_gl_constants< ApiTraits >
image_class_11_11_10 :
eagine::oglp::basic_gl_constants< ApiTraits >
image_class_1_x_16 :
eagine::oglp::basic_gl_constants< ApiTraits >
image_class_1_x_32 :
eagine::oglp::basic_gl_constants< ApiTraits >
image_class_1_x_8 :
eagine::oglp::basic_gl_constants< ApiTraits >
image_class_2_x_16 :
eagine::oglp::basic_gl_constants< ApiTraits >
image_class_2_x_32 :
eagine::oglp::basic_gl_constants< ApiTraits >
image_class_2_x_8 :
eagine::oglp::basic_gl_constants< ApiTraits >
image_class_4_x_16 :
eagine::oglp::basic_gl_constants< ApiTraits >
image_class_4_x_32 :
eagine::oglp::basic_gl_constants< ApiTraits >
image_class_4_x_8 :
eagine::oglp::basic_gl_constants< ApiTraits >
image_compatibility_class :
eagine::oglp::basic_gl_constants< ApiTraits >
image_cube :
eagine::oglp::basic_gl_constants< ApiTraits >
image_format_compatibility_type :
eagine::oglp::basic_gl_constants< ApiTraits >
image_pixel_format :
eagine::oglp::basic_gl_constants< ApiTraits >
image_pixel_type :
eagine::oglp::basic_gl_constants< ApiTraits >
image_texel_size :
eagine::oglp::basic_gl_constants< ApiTraits >
image_type :
eagine::eglp::basic_egl_c_api< ApiTraits >
,
eagine::eglp::egl_types
incr :
eagine::oglp::basic_gl_constants< ApiTraits >
incr_wrap :
eagine::oglp::basic_gl_constants< ApiTraits >
index() :
eagine::shapes::mesh_triangle
,
eagine::shapes::vertex_attrib_variant
index_array :
eagine::oglp::basic_gl_constants< ApiTraits >
index_count() :
eagine::shapes::delegated_gen
,
eagine::shapes::generator
,
eagine::shapes::generator_base
,
eagine::shapes::to_quads_gen
,
eagine::shapes::triangle_adjacency_gen
,
eagine::shapes::unit_cube_gen
,
eagine::shapes::unit_icosahedron_gen
,
eagine::shapes::unit_round_cube_gen
,
eagine::shapes::unit_sphere_gen
,
eagine::shapes::unit_torus_gen
,
eagine::shapes::value_tree_loader
index_type() :
eagine::shapes::delegated_gen
,
eagine::shapes::generator
,
eagine::shapes::generator_base
,
eagine::shapes::triangle_adjacency_gen
,
eagine::shapes::unit_cube_gen
,
eagine::shapes::unit_icosahedron_gen
,
eagine::shapes::unit_round_cube_gen
,
eagine::shapes::unit_sphere_gen
,
eagine::shapes::unit_torus_gen
,
eagine::shapes::value_tree_loader
indices() :
eagine::shapes::delegated_gen
,
eagine::shapes::generator
,
eagine::shapes::generator_base
,
eagine::shapes::to_quads_gen
,
eagine::shapes::triangle_adjacency_gen
,
eagine::shapes::unit_cube_gen
,
eagine::shapes::unit_icosahedron_gen
,
eagine::shapes::unit_round_cube_gen
,
eagine::shapes::unit_sphere_gen
,
eagine::shapes::unit_torus_gen
,
eagine::shapes::value_tree_loader
info() :
eagine::logger
info_log_length :
eagine::oglp::basic_gl_constants< ApiTraits >
init() :
eagine::application_config
Init :
eagine::oalp::basic_alut_c_api< ApiTraits >
init_al_api() :
eagine::application::audio_context
init_gl_api() :
eagine::application::video_context
initial :
eagine::oalp::basic_al_constants< ApiTraits >
Initialize :
eagine::eglp::basic_egl_c_api< ApiTraits >
InitWithoutContext :
eagine::oalp::basic_alut_c_api< ApiTraits >
innocent_context_reset :
eagine::oglp::basic_gl_constants< ApiTraits >
instance() :
eagine::msgbus::remote_node
instance_id() :
eagine::basic_logger< BackendGetter >
,
eagine::main_ctx
,
eagine::msgbus::bridge_topology_info
,
eagine::msgbus::endpoint_topology_info
,
eagine::msgbus::remote_node
,
eagine::msgbus::router_topology_info
instructions() :
eagine::shapes::delegated_gen
,
eagine::shapes::generator
,
eagine::shapes::to_patches_gen
,
eagine::shapes::to_quads_gen
,
eagine::shapes::triangle_adjacency_gen
,
eagine::shapes::unit_cube_gen
,
eagine::shapes::unit_icosahedron_gen
,
eagine::shapes::unit_round_cube_gen
,
eagine::shapes::unit_screen_gen
,
eagine::shapes::unit_sphere_gen
,
eagine::shapes::unit_torus_gen
,
eagine::shapes::unit_twisted_torus_gen
,
eagine::shapes::value_tree_loader
int64_type :
eagine::oglp::basic_gl_c_api< ApiTraits >
,
eagine::oglp::gl_types
int_ :
eagine::oglp::basic_gl_constants< ApiTraits >
int_image_1d :
eagine::oglp::basic_gl_constants< ApiTraits >
int_image_1d_array :
eagine::oglp::basic_gl_constants< ApiTraits >
int_image_2d :
eagine::oglp::basic_gl_constants< ApiTraits >
int_image_2d_array :
eagine::oglp::basic_gl_constants< ApiTraits >
int_image_2d_multisample :
eagine::oglp::basic_gl_constants< ApiTraits >
int_image_2d_multisample_array :
eagine::oglp::basic_gl_constants< ApiTraits >
int_image_2d_rect :
eagine::oglp::basic_gl_constants< ApiTraits >
int_image_3d :
eagine::oglp::basic_gl_constants< ApiTraits >
int_image_buffer :
eagine::oglp::basic_gl_constants< ApiTraits >
int_image_cube :
eagine::oglp::basic_gl_constants< ApiTraits >
int_sampler_1d :
eagine::oglp::basic_gl_constants< ApiTraits >
int_sampler_1d_array :
eagine::oglp::basic_gl_constants< ApiTraits >
int_sampler_2d :
eagine::oglp::basic_gl_constants< ApiTraits >
int_sampler_2d_array :
eagine::oglp::basic_gl_constants< ApiTraits >
int_sampler_2d_multisample :
eagine::oglp::basic_gl_constants< ApiTraits >
int_sampler_2d_multisample_array :
eagine::oglp::basic_gl_constants< ApiTraits >
int_sampler_2d_rect :
eagine::oglp::basic_gl_constants< ApiTraits >
int_sampler_3d :
eagine::oglp::basic_gl_constants< ApiTraits >
int_sampler_buffer :
eagine::oglp::basic_gl_constants< ApiTraits >
int_sampler_cube :
eagine::oglp::basic_gl_constants< ApiTraits >
int_sampler_cube_map_array :
eagine::oglp::basic_gl_constants< ApiTraits >
int_type :
eagine::eglp::basic_egl_c_api< ApiTraits >
,
eagine::eglp::egl_types
,
eagine::oalp::alut_types
,
eagine::oalp::basic_al_c_api< ApiTraits >
,
eagine::oalp::basic_alc_c_api< ApiTraits >
,
eagine::oalp::basic_alut_c_api< ApiTraits >
,
eagine::oglp::basic_gl_c_api< ApiTraits >
,
eagine::oglp::gl_types
,
eagine::oglp::glsl_source_ref
,
eagine::oglp::glsl_string_ref
int_vec2 :
eagine::oglp::basic_gl_constants< ApiTraits >
int_vec3 :
eagine::oglp::basic_gl_constants< ApiTraits >
int_vec4 :
eagine::oglp::basic_gl_constants< ApiTraits >
integer_range() :
eagine::integer_range< T >
intensity :
eagine::oglp::basic_gl_constants< ApiTraits >
interface() :
eagine::interface< Derived >
interleaved_attribs :
eagine::oglp::basic_gl_constants< ApiTraits >
interleaved_call() :
eagine::interleaved_call< Func, SepFunc >
internalformat_alpha_size :
eagine::oglp::basic_gl_constants< ApiTraits >
internalformat_alpha_type :
eagine::oglp::basic_gl_constants< ApiTraits >
internalformat_blue_size :
eagine::oglp::basic_gl_constants< ApiTraits >
internalformat_blue_type :
eagine::oglp::basic_gl_constants< ApiTraits >
internalformat_depth_size :
eagine::oglp::basic_gl_constants< ApiTraits >
internalformat_depth_type :
eagine::oglp::basic_gl_constants< ApiTraits >
internalformat_green_size :
eagine::oglp::basic_gl_constants< ApiTraits >
internalformat_green_type :
eagine::oglp::basic_gl_constants< ApiTraits >
internalformat_preferred :
eagine::oglp::basic_gl_constants< ApiTraits >
internalformat_red_size :
eagine::oglp::basic_gl_constants< ApiTraits >
internalformat_red_type :
eagine::oglp::basic_gl_constants< ApiTraits >
internalformat_shared_size :
eagine::oglp::basic_gl_constants< ApiTraits >
internalformat_stencil_size :
eagine::oglp::basic_gl_constants< ApiTraits >
internalformat_stencil_type :
eagine::oglp::basic_gl_constants< ApiTraits >
internalformat_supported :
eagine::oglp::basic_gl_constants< ApiTraits >
InterpolatePathsNV :
eagine::oglp::basic_gl_c_api< ApiTraits >
interrupted() :
eagine::signal_switch
intptr_type :
eagine::oglp::basic_gl_c_api< ApiTraits >
,
eagine::oglp::gl_types
invalid() :
eagine::identifier_encoding< CharSet >
invalid_context :
eagine::oalp::basic_alc_constants< ApiTraits >
invalid_device :
eagine::oalp::basic_alc_constants< ApiTraits >
invalid_enum :
eagine::oalp::basic_al_constants< ApiTraits >
,
eagine::oalp::basic_alc_constants< ApiTraits >
,
eagine::oglp::basic_gl_constants< ApiTraits >
invalid_framebuffer_operation :
eagine::oglp::basic_gl_constants< ApiTraits >
invalid_name :
eagine::oalp::basic_al_constants< ApiTraits >
invalid_operation :
eagine::oalp::basic_al_constants< ApiTraits >
,
eagine::oglp::basic_gl_constants< ApiTraits >
invalid_value :
eagine::oalp::basic_alc_constants< ApiTraits >
,
eagine::oglp::basic_gl_constants< ApiTraits >
InvalidateBufferData :
eagine::oglp::basic_gl_c_api< ApiTraits >
InvalidateBufferSubData :
eagine::oglp::basic_gl_c_api< ApiTraits >
InvalidateFramebuffer :
eagine::oglp::basic_gl_c_api< ApiTraits >
InvalidateNamedFramebufferData :
eagine::oglp::basic_gl_c_api< ApiTraits >
InvalidateNamedFramebufferSubData :
eagine::oglp::basic_gl_c_api< ApiTraits >
InvalidateSubFramebuffer :
eagine::oglp::basic_gl_c_api< ApiTraits >
InvalidateTexImage :
eagine::oglp::basic_gl_c_api< ApiTraits >
InvalidateTexSubImage :
eagine::oglp::basic_gl_c_api< ApiTraits >
inverse_distance :
eagine::oalp::basic_al_constants< ApiTraits >
inverse_distance_clamped :
eagine::oalp::basic_al_constants< ApiTraits >
invert() :
eagine::application::input_setup
,
eagine::oglp::basic_gl_constants< ApiTraits >
is() :
eagine::tribool
,
eagine::weakbool
is_active() :
eagine::application::context_state_view
,
eagine::oglp::prog_var_location< TagId >
,
eagine::on_scope_exit< OnException >
is_aligned_as() :
eagine::memory::basic_address< IsConst >
,
eagine::memory::basic_span< ValueType, Pointer, SizeType >
is_aligned_to() :
eagine::memory::basic_address< IsConst >
is_alive() :
eagine::msgbus::remote_host
,
eagine::msgbus::remote_instance
is_applicable() :
eagine::application::input_setup
is_attrib_normalized() :
eagine::shapes::delegated_gen
,
eagine::shapes::generator
,
eagine::shapes::generator_base
,
eagine::shapes::value_tree_loader
is_bridge_node :
eagine::msgbus::endpoint_info
,
eagine::msgbus::remote_node
is_connected() :
eagine::math::bezier_curves< Type, Parameter, Order >
is_const :
eagine::member_function_constant< RV(C::*)(P...), Ptr >
is_done() :
eagine::animated_value< T, F, S >
is_empty() :
eagine::basic_identifier< M, B, CharSet, UIntT >
,
eagine::bitfield< Bit >
,
eagine::memory::basic_span< ValueType, Pointer, SizeType >
is_enabled() :
eagine::shapes::delegated_gen
,
eagine::shapes::generator
,
eagine::shapes::generator_base
is_expired() :
eagine::timeout
is_first() :
eagine::program_arg
is_help_arg() :
eagine::program_arg
is_indexed() :
eagine::oglp::shape_draw_operation
is_last() :
eagine::program_arg
is_link() :
eagine::valtree::compound
,
eagine::valtree::compound_attribute
,
eagine::valtree::compound_interface
is_loaded() :
eagine::file_contents
is_null() :
eagine::memory::basic_address< IsConst >
,
eagine::memory::basic_offset_ptr< Pointee, OffsetType >
is_open() :
eagine::executable_module
,
eagine::msgbus::posix_mqueue
,
eagine::shared_executable_module
is_packed() :
eagine::embedded_resource
is_per_patch :
eagine::oglp::basic_gl_constants< ApiTraits >
is_pingable() :
eagine::msgbus::remote_node
is_responsive() :
eagine::msgbus::remote_node
is_router_node :
eagine::msgbus::endpoint_info
,
eagine::msgbus::remote_node
is_row_major :
eagine::oglp::basic_gl_constants< ApiTraits >
is_running() :
eagine::application::execution_context
is_separated() :
eagine::math::bezier_curves< Type, Parameter, Order >
is_set() :
eagine::application_config
is_signed() :
eagine::msgbus::stored_message
is_tag() :
eagine::program_arg
is_tag_param() :
eagine::program_arg
is_usable() :
eagine::msgbus::connection
,
eagine::msgbus::direct_client_connection
,
eagine::msgbus::endpoint
,
eagine::msgbus::posix_mqueue
,
eagine::msgbus::posix_mqueue_connection
is_valid() :
eagine::api_result_value< Result, api_result_validity::always >
,
eagine::api_result_value< Result, api_result_validity::maybe >
,
eagine::basic_callable_ref< RV(P...) noexcept(NE), NE >
,
eagine::basic_handle< Tag, Handle, invalid >
,
eagine::basic_valid_if< T, Policy, DoLog, P >
,
eagine::biteset_value_proxy_base< BiS >
,
eagine::message_id
,
eagine::opt_enum_value< T, mp_list< Classes... >, Tag >
,
eagine::optional_reference_wrapper< T >
,
eagine::program_arg
,
eagine::program_args
is_valid_id() :
eagine::msgbus::endpoint
is_vectorized :
eagine::math::scalar< T, N, V >
,
eagine::math::vector< T, N, V >
is_zero_terminated() :
eagine::memory::basic_span< ValueType, Pointer, SizeType >
IsAuxiliaryEffectSlot :
eagine::oalp::basic_al_c_api< ApiTraits >
IsBuffer :
eagine::oalp::basic_al_c_api< ApiTraits >
,
eagine::oglp::basic_gl_c_api< ApiTraits >
IsEffect :
eagine::oalp::basic_al_c_api< ApiTraits >
IsEnabled :
eagine::oalp::basic_al_c_api< ApiTraits >
,
eagine::oglp::basic_gl_c_api< ApiTraits >
IsEnabledi :
eagine::oglp::basic_gl_c_api< ApiTraits >
IsExtensionPresent :
eagine::oalp::basic_alc_c_api< ApiTraits >
IsFilter :
eagine::oalp::basic_al_c_api< ApiTraits >
IsFramebuffer :
eagine::oglp::basic_gl_c_api< ApiTraits >
IsNamedString :
eagine::oglp::basic_gl_c_api< ApiTraits >
isolines :
eagine::oglp::basic_gl_constants< ApiTraits >
IsPathNV :
eagine::oglp::basic_gl_c_api< ApiTraits >
IsPointInFillPathNV :
eagine::oglp::basic_gl_c_api< ApiTraits >
IsPointInStrokePathNV :
eagine::oglp::basic_gl_c_api< ApiTraits >
IsProgram :
eagine::oglp::basic_gl_c_api< ApiTraits >
IsProgramPipeline :
eagine::oglp::basic_gl_c_api< ApiTraits >
IsQuery :
eagine::oglp::basic_gl_c_api< ApiTraits >
IsRenderbuffer :
eagine::oglp::basic_gl_c_api< ApiTraits >
IsSampler :
eagine::oglp::basic_gl_c_api< ApiTraits >
IsShader :
eagine::oglp::basic_gl_c_api< ApiTraits >
IsSource :
eagine::oalp::basic_al_c_api< ApiTraits >
IsSync :
eagine::oglp::basic_gl_c_api< ApiTraits >
IsTexture :
eagine::oglp::basic_gl_c_api< ApiTraits >
IsTransformFeedback :
eagine::oglp::basic_gl_c_api< ApiTraits >
istream_data_source() :
eagine::istream_data_source
IsVertexArray :
eagine::oglp::basic_gl_c_api< ApiTraits >
italic_bit_nv :
eagine::oglp::basic_gl_constants< ApiTraits >
iterator :
eagine::basic_string_path
,
eagine::biteset< N, B, T >
,
eagine::byteset< N >
,
eagine::fixed_size_string< N >
,
eagine::identifier_name< M >
,
eagine::integer_range< T >
,
eagine::memory::basic_span< ValueType, Pointer, SizeType >
,
eagine::program_args
iterator_category :
eagine::any_forward_iterator< VT, RT, PT, DT >
,
eagine::basic_selfref_iterator< T, Derived >
,
eagine::biteset_iterator< biteset< N, B, T > >
,
eagine::program_arg_iterator
Copyright © 2015-2021
Matúš Chochlík
.
<
chochlik -at -gmail.com
>
Documentation generated on Tue Apr 13 2021 by
Doxygen
(version 1.8.17).